Agent TypePersonActivities & OccupationsEconomistsHistoryDonald Merry was born in 1909 in Perth and was educated at Scotch College, Sydney, the University of Melbourne and the London School of Economics. After graduating, Merry was employed by the Bank of NSW in 1933 and worked in Sydney and London until 1945 when he decided to apply his significant financial and banking knowledge and became the financial editor of the "Argus" in Melbourne. Don Merry returned to formal banking in 1947 when he was appointed Economist and later Senior Economist for the Union Bank of Australia. In 1955, Merry joined the ANZ banking group as Chief Economist and later Assistant General Manager until he retired in 1972. His activites extended to membership of many government and private sector board and committees, particularly in relation to industry, urban and environmental studies, education and the protection of historical resources. Merry died at Kyneton 28 Feb 2002.
